Road Work - Second Avenue

Posted March 24, 2008

On April 7, 2008, the Warminster Municipal Authority will start construction for replacement of the sewer main in Second Avenue. The present work schedule anticipates work to continue for at least four weeks, weather permitting. During the time of construction, use of sewer facilities may be interrupted. Property owners on Second Avenue will experience disruption of the street in front of their property. We will try to minimize inconveniences during the work and will be responsible to restore all disturbed areas.

Utility construction projects are inconvenient due to their nature, involving equipment on the roadway, some dust and noise, and interruption of vehicular traffic. However, we will maintain access at all times for emergency vehicles and will minimize inconveniences to all homeowners.

Kindly contact the Municipal Authority office at 215-675-3301, ext. 201 if you have any concerns or questions during the construction. We appreciate your patience and understanding of this necessary work.

Find Out First! Ready Notify PA

Posted on May 6, 2008

Ready Bucks PALooking to stay connected to Warminster Township and Bucks County? Sign up today to receive emergency weather and transportation alerts via email or cell phone. Ready Notify PA is a community alert system that allows residents to sign up for a variety of emergency alerts. Messages are not limited to where you work or live, you can sign up for all the counties that interest you (Bucks, Chester, Delaware, Montgomery and/or Philadelphia Counties).
